Web7 jul. 2024 · One way to detect pinworms is to shine a flashlight on the anal area. The worms are tiny, white, and threadlike. If none are seen, check for 2 or 3 additional nights. The best way to diagnose this infection is to do a tape test. What are the signs of worms in adults? Common symptoms of intestinal worms are: abdominal pain. Your doctor can confirm the presence of pinworms by identifying the worms or eggs. WebThe four main worms found in dog poop are hookworms, whipworms, roundworms and tapeworms. Hookworms are tiny, thin worms with hook-like mouth parts. Whipworms look like tiny pieces of thread that are enlarged on one end. Roundworms look like spaghetti and may be several inches long. Web21 okt. 2016 · Another way to check for parasites is through blood tests. But there isn’t such a thing as a blood test that checks for every type of parasite. Instead, the tests are used to check for a few specific types of parasites that the doctor suspects you might have. Threadworms are a common type of worm infection in the UK, particularly in children under the age of 10. The worms are white and look like small pieces of thread. You may notice them around your child's bottom or in their poo.

If none are seen, check for 2 or 3 additional … cyw locationWebCheck your child for pinworms as follows: First, look for a 1/4-inch, white, threadlike worm that moves. Examine the area around the anus using a flashlight. Do this a few hours after your child goes to bed and first thing in the morning for 2 nights in a row.
